    Ooredoo Group Extends Working from Home until End of Year, Supports a More Agile Operational Culture

    In a pilot initiative aiming to adopt and support a more agile digital culture, Ooredoo Group has extended its Work-From-Home procedures, allowing employees whose work doesn’t require them to physically be in the office to continue working remotely until the end of 2020

    The company is one of the first in the region to make such a decision, paving the way to an innovative working environment that could reshape the contemporary workplace.

    Ooredoo Group employees and contractors will have the option to agree more flexible working arrangements from home or the office, subject to individual agreement and at management discretion. As for the Group’s operating companies around the world, each will have the flexibility to test more localized working arrangements in a way that works best for them and in line with the regulations and directions of the countries in which they operate.

    Based on key lessons learned in the recent period, the Group management team believes that this “experiment” will foster the creation of more agile and modern work culture. As a leader in technology and telecommunications, the Group aims to leverage the insights of the recent period into a competitive advantage.

    France won’t ban Huawei gear from its 5G networks but will ask carriers not to install it

    Huawei is the world’s largest supplier of networking equipment although some countries like the U.S. are worried about how close the company is to the communist Chinese government. Just the other day we told you that England is now looking to stop the installation of Huawei gear in its 5G networks and also plans on pulling out the company’s equipment that has already been installed. The New York Post published a story about how France is going to handle the use of Huawei’s industry-leading technology in the country’s 5G pipelines.

    Guillaume Poupard, who runs French cybersecurity agency ANNSI, says that the country won’t “totally” ban Huawei from 5G networks in France although it will try to get French carriers not to use the Chinese manufacturer’s gear. Poupard said to a French newspaper, “What I can say is that there won’t be a total ban. (But) for operators that are not currently using Huawei, we are inciting them not to go for it.” He also said, “For those that are already using Huawei, we are delivering authorizations for durations that vary between three and eight years.”

    Earlier this year, sources told Reuters that while France wouldn’t ban Huawei, it would try to keep its gear out of the country’s core mobile networks. These networks carry the personal data belonging to customers of the country’s wireless companies which means that keeping Huawei equipment from these networks is of paramount importance. That’s because Huawei has been accused of using its networking gear to spy on consumers and corporations and send the data to Beijing. No evidence of this has ever been discovered and Huawei has repeatedly denied the allegations.

    What France decides to do will be critical to half of the country’s four major wireless providers; about 50% of the networks employed by carriers Bouygues Telecom and SFR use Huawei’s technology. Orange, which is controlled by the French government, has decided to use equipment supplied by Huawei rivals Nokia and Ericsson.

    The head of ANNSI said that starting next week, wireless operators who have yet to receive authorization to use Huawei equipment for their 5G networks should consider a non-response to be a rejection of their request. Poupard stated, “This is not Huawei bashing or anti-Chinese racism. All we’re saying is that the risk is not the same with European suppliers as with non-Europeans.”

    Singtel Adds Insurance Savings to E-Wallet

    Singtel is adding financial services to its mobile wallet Dash, in the form of offer an insurance savings solution underwritten by Etiqa.

    The Dash EasyEarn savings insurance is designed for investors who want to start saving regularly for their future but who may be concerned about cash flow, Singtel said in a statement on Monday announcing its launch.

    The insurance plan has a minimum initial premium of S$2,000, up to a maximum of S$20,000. Policyholders are automatically covered with a 105 percent death benefit of the account value.

    Other benefits include up to 2-percent per annum returns for the first policy year, no lock-in period and unlimited withdrawals with zero penalties. Customers can purchase, top-up and make withdrawals on their EasyEarn plan via the Singtel Dash app on their mobile phone.

    The offering represents the next steps for Dash as it grows to become a more inclusive everyday app that will play a bigger part in enabling our customers’ digital lifestyles, Gilbert Chuah, head of mobile financial services, International Group, Singtel, said.

    Dash is among the largest non-bank mobile wallets in Singapore. Since its launch in 2014, the app has expanded beyond payments and mobile remittance to include lifestyle services like restaurant bookings and travel insurance. The app now has over 1 million registered users.

    Huawei opens its largest flagship store in Shanghai

    The new Huawei Shanghai store, the Chinese smartphone and electronics brand’s largest yet, opened its doors this week. The three-story Huawei Shanghai flagship covers 50,000sqm – equivalent to the size of a small to medium shopping mall. It houses the full product range, experience zones and an exhibition area

    Construction of the flagship began during February and is said to have cost more than US$42 million to complete.

    Taking over the space once housing a giant Forever 21 store, the Huawei Shanghai flagship is built in an art deco-style building, incorporating modern design while preserving its original form.

    The store is adjacent to Apple and neighbor to Samsung and Gucci on the city’s oldest commercial street. Its location is part of the current Nanjing Road extension project, connecting the pedestrian mall to the Bund.

    Consumer products can be found on the first floor spanning 12 categories, from phones to smart wearables. Some 220 consultants work in the store, with skillsets including music, dance and v-logging. The theory is that by sharing common interests and hobbies with customers, they can offer suggestions on product use and technical support.

    Staff are able to provide services in more than 10 languages, including the local Shanghainese dialect. There are 19 checkout counters and 12 repair stations

    The second floor features a “Seamless AI Life Zone” encompassing smart experiences in different scenarios such as a smart home, mobile office, fitness and health, travel and entertainment. Products are placed in settings to enable guests to experience the Internet of Things paired with Huawei’s proprietary 5G technology.

    Meanwhile, the upper floor debuts a multi-functional experience zone as an exhibition space for films, paintings and art. Customers can also view Huawei’s first smart vehicle, HiCar.

    The flagship houses many public spaces with the patio of the building functioning as an atrium. Customers are invited to relax and roam around the store, socialise with friends and chat to consultant experts as part of the brand’s community-building initiative.

    More than 60 lectures every week will be available free, covering topics including video production, programming, fitness, and music. Creators and technology experts from around the world, as well as local artists, will be invited for art salons, sharing meetings, and developer talks every month.

    “Our relationship is not just a buyer-seller relationship. We have a deeper bond with our customers,” explains Richard Yu, CEO of Huawei’s consumer business group. “The flagship store is a place for consumers, customers, and developers to get together.”

    Tony Rong, global retail director of Huawei has hinted that more flagship stores will open in other major Chinese cities, including Beijing and Guangzhou. The brand will also soon debut in Germany, Russia and the UAE.

    SoftBank sells T-Mobile shares at a 4 percent discount

    Back in July 2013, the battle between SoftBank and Dish Network over Sprint was won by SoftBank as the latter paid $21.6 billion for 78% of the company. Over time, SoftBank hiked its stake to 80% of Sprint and when T-Mobile closed on its purchase of Sprint on April 1st, SoftBank ended up with 304.6 million shares of T-Mobile.

    Perhaps at a different time, SoftBank might have held on to the 24.7% of T-Mobile’s stock that it received following the merger. But the company has been having difficulties; during its most recent fiscal year SoftBank was drowning in $13 billion worth of red ink. Positions it held in WeWork and Uber produced disastrous results and SoftBank had even considered selling as much as $11.5 billion of its stake in Chinese tech firm Alibaba.

    As part of the transaction, former Sprint CEO Marcelo Claure will purchase 5 million T-Mobile shares in a stock purchase that Claure will fund via a loan provided by SoftBank. Interestingly, Claure happens to be the current CEO of SoftBank Group International and is also a director on T-Mobile’s board. Not adding to its holdings in T-Mobile is Germany’s Deutsche Telekom. The latter owns a 43% stake in T-Mobile and some analysts expected it to add the additional 7% that would put it near the 50% mark. Instead, Deutsche Telekom has two options to purchase 101.5 million T-Mobile shares. If it exercises all of the options it has, the German telecom giant would own 51.8% of T-Mobile. Both options expire on June 22nd, 2024.

    SoftBank is selling as many as 198 million T-Mobile shares or 65% of its stake via the carrier. 133.5 million is going to the general investment public while the underwriters get a total of 10% to cover over-allotments. Existing T-Mobile holders get a crack at 19.75 million shares and 30 million more are being sold to a public trust. The transaction had an interesting effect on T-Mobile’s stock price over the last few days with increasing volatility. Today, with most shares getting hit by coronavirus fears in several states, the broad market was taking it on the chin. But after early weakness, T-Mobile moved ahead for the day and closed at $108.43 for a gain of $1.27.

    So what does the future hold for T-Mobile? With its cake-based 5G setup consisting of low-band 600MHz airwaves that travel great distances and penetrate buildings better than other signals; the 2.5GHz mid-band spectrum it acquired in the Sprint merger providing faster than expected 5G download speeds; and mmWave spectrum delivering zippy fast download data speeds, some believe that the carrier will end up as the fastest 5G wireless provider in the country. It is important to note that the number of T-Mobile shares outstanding will not increase due to the transaction which is actually positive for the carrier’s current stockholders.

    A week from today, on July 1st, Dish Network will close on its purchase of Boost Mobile and 14MHz of 800MHz spectrum for $6 billion. Dish will then sign a seven-year MVNO agreement with T-Mobile that will allow it to offer wireless service while it builds a standalone 5G wireless network. The goal is to make Boost the nation’s new fourth-largest wireless carrier replacing Sprint which was swallowed up by T-Mobile. The Justice Department was concerned that reducing the number of major carriers by 25% would lead to higher prices for consumers.

    The complex financial dealings happen to mark the end of the T-Mobile career of long time Chief Financial Officer Braxton Carter. The latter first became T-Mobile’s CFO back in 2005.

    Singtel ushers in 5G era with 5G licence

    Singtel today was officially awarded the 3.5GHz and the millimeter wave spectrum as part of the 5G license issued by the Infocomm Media Development Authority. This paves the way for Singtel’s nationwide 5G rollout that will not only massively boost the quality of connectivity of its services but set the stage for extensive digital innovation that will prove transformative for industries, businesses, and how people work and live.

    “We are excited to get this greenlight to lead and shape 5G in Singapore by building a world-class, secure, and resilient 5G network that will serve as the backbone of Singapore’s digital economy. More than a business investment, we see this as a significant investment in Singapore’s digital future as 5G spurs innovation among enterprises and industries, creating new businesses, jobs, and economic value in the process,” said Singtel Group CEO Ms Chua Sock Koong. “This license is also very timely in light of Covid-19 and the ensuing reliance on robust infrastructure and connectivity. Our existing network capabilities have allowed us to pivot quickly to the needs of the public and businesses at this critical time and 5G will help extend and accelerate the digital adoption we’ve witnessed as we navigate our way out of Covid-19 towards recovery.”

    Singtel will build on the momentum created from ongoing 5G trials in the fields of port operations, manufacturing, and cloud gaming to offer the most transformative services and solutions to support Singapore’s digital economy.

    “As a company, we intend to move beyond access and connectivity to create new enterprise use cases and innovative platforms, applications, and services to reposition ourselves for growth in the converging eco-systems of tech and telecoms,” Ms Chua added. “As our subsidiary Optus in Australia and our regional associates forge ahead with their 5G strategies, the Group will leverage this experience and scale to build a robust 5G ecosystem with the right partners across our footprint.”

    After a rigorous tender process, Singtel has selected Ericsson to commence a period of negotiation to provide the 5G SA Core, RAN and mmWave network, with a view to finalising the contractual terms as soon as practicable.

    Singtel has been test-bedding new consumer and enterprise 5G solutions through various trials with key technology vendors and public service agencies. This includes working with the PSA on developing port-related 5G use cases such as drones and crane automation at the Pasir Panjang Terminal, exploring how 5G can enable Industry 4.0 manufacturing technologies at the Agency for Science, Technology and Research’s Advanced Remanufacturing and Technology Centre, and testing network readiness for 5G cloud gaming with IMDA and Razer. Singtel is also driving 5G innovation at the 5G Garage together with Ericsson and Singapore Polytechnic, a live facility where enterprises can develop and test 5G solutions. In the same vein, Singtel’s Centre of Digital Excellence helps enterprise customers realise the value and speed up the adoption of 5G in their digital transformation journeys.

    AT&T starts rolling out a potentially game-changing 5G technology

    There’s been a lot of talk over the last few months about T-Mobile’s great progress in terms of 5G coverage and speeds, as well as Verizon’s early (and impressive) lead in the latter department. Meanwhile, Sprint’s own early 5G rollout efforts and development resources are now in Magenta’s hands, positioning “New T-Mobile” as an industry trendsetter and possible market leader in the not-so-distant future.

    But where does that leave AT&T in the grand scheme of the nation’s 5G deployment equation? The short answer is… in a pretty awkward place. We’re talking about a carrier that technically offers three different flavors of commercial 5G services, nonetheless ranking behind Verizon and Sprint in average download speeds and behind T-Mobile and Sprint in 5G availability in the latest in-depth Opensignal report.

    That’s because Ma Bell’s 5G Evolution technology is little more than a publicity stunt (and a misleading one at that), the “standard” 5G signal is based on low-band spectrum and therefore not very fast, while the 5G+ network suffers from the same coverage limitations and problems as Verizon’s 5G “Ultra-Wideband” service. On top of everything, AT&T also doesn’t own as much dedicated 5G low-band spectrum as T-Mobile, making it impossible for America’s second-largest carrier for the time being to challenge Magenta’s 5G availability numbers.

    Fortunately, that’s where a groundbreaking technology dubbed Dynamic Spectrum Sharing (DSS) comes in. Unfortunately, this is not ready for nationwide primetime just yet either. The way DSS works is essentially by allowing mobile network operators to, well, dynamically share spectrum. In other words, AT&T can now use the same “channel” for both 4G and 5G users “dynamically”, aka simultaneously.

    Even simpler put, the carrier doesn’t need to permanently switch off its 4G LTE signal and repurpose said spectrum to exclusively serve 5G-enabled smartphones. Instead, DSS is what AT&T calls a “traffic-aware” technology, instantly responding to changes on its network to allocate and split 4G and 5G resources depending on demand.

    In theory, that sounds like an absolute game-changer with the potential to significantly shorten AT&T’s path to nationwide 5G, but in reality, there are still a number of kinks to iron out, as well as many important unanswered questions.

    Although both Verizon and T-Mobile plan to embrace Dynamic Spectrum Sharing… eventually to help with their own 5G support expansion efforts, the “Un-carrier” has been very vocal about its skepticism regarding the technology’s wide-scale implementation in the short run.

    T-Mobile President of Technology Neville Ray anticipated “a tough year on DSS” back in February, further highlighting that the potential industry game-changer was “still bumpy” just last month due to a previously unforeseen delay in the rollout schedule of one unnamed major network equipment vendor.

    While AT&T didn’t care to elaborate what equipment vendors made its recent DSS launch possible, it’s definitely worth pointing out that the software-based technology is currently only live in “parts” of Ma Bell’s network in North Texas.

    Obviously, the carrier hopes to “continue expanding” its 5G coverage “throughout the year, bringing the power of 5G to more customers from coast to coast”, but at least for the time being, there are no other details to share on actual dates or places.

    The list of “5G devices already upgraded in the field” to support Dynamic Spectrum Sharing is also disappointingly short, merely including Samsung’s Galaxy S20, S20+, S20 Ultra, and Galaxy Note 10+ 5G, as well as LG’s V60 ThinQ.

    Last but certainly not least, there’s the question of the actual user benefits DSS is expected to facilitate. The answer is unlikely to make AT&T customers very happy, as the mobile network operator anticipates significant improvements in speed… further down the line. Until the technology is refined, upgraded, and deployed on a larger scale, you’ll have to settle for pretty much the same download numbers you usually get on LTE.

    Comprehensive new report highlights the pretty terrible state of US 5G networks

    We were warned well in advance of the world’s first 5G rollouts not to expect the game-changing wireless technology to, well, instantly change the game in terms of widespread download speeds, but obviously, some progress was made over the last year or so pretty much everywhere around the globe.

    Because not all 5G mobile networks are created equal and many countries haven’t even started the transition from 4G LTE, you shouldn’t be surprised to find out there are major geographical differences to report as far as everything from raw speeds to video experience and the availability of the “outdated” aforementioned cellular standard is concerned.

    While it’s clearly not easy to collect enough data to get a full and accurate picture of the way everyday smartphone users regularly connect to 4G LTE and 5G networks worldwide, especially during a pandemic, OpenSignal impressively managed to perform more than 87 billion measurements on over 43 million devices between January 1 and March 30, 2020.

    After comparing all that information with similar data gathered in the first three months of last year, the mobile analytics company released an in-depth report full of interesting findings and detailed examinations of regional differences. Here are just a few of the conclusions that captured our attention:

    While all 20 “leading” 5G countries assessed by OpenSignal for its latest report saw their download speed “experience” index grow between Q1 2019 and Q1 2020, said growth was far from impressive in places like Kuwait, Romania, the UK, Spain, and… the US.

    Due to T-Mobile’s initial nationwide focus on low-band 5G technology, which is barely faster than 4G LTE across many areas, and the modest footprint covered by Verizon’s blazing fast mmWave 5G network, it’s hardly surprising to see the US ranked below Germany, Sweden, Finland, Qatar, UAE, Denmark, Switzerland, Australia, Norway, Japan, and South Korea in this key metric.

    Believe it or not, US users are getting less than half the average 5G download speeds of their South Korea-based counterparts, although for what it’s worth, the 26.7 Mbps score is 25 percent higher than the regional speed result from the same period last year.

    If you thought ranking 12th out of the aforementioned 20 leading 5G countries for download speed experience was bad, wait until you see where the US is positioned in OpenSignal’s latest 5G video experience chart. With 56 points (on a scale to 100), the “land of the free” managed to edge out Puerto Rico and finish the global competition second to last.

    Although the 56 score does technically put the US in the “Good” category, 5G users in seven countries enjoyed an “excellent” average mobile video experience during the first quarter of 2020, while another 11 countries earned a “very good” rating.

    Adding other countries into the equation paints an even more embarrassing picture for the US wireless industry, as the nation sits in the 73rd spot of the overall top 100 charts for mobile video experience, making far too little year-on-year progress to raise any hopes for short-term future improvement.

    Canada doesn’t need widespread 5G connectivity to rule the general download speed hierarchy, incredibly jumping from 42.5 to 59.6 Mbps in the space of 12 months and totally crushing the 26.7 Mbps US score, which saw a modest surge from 21.3 Mbps a year ago.

    If it makes you feel any better, the US did manage to defeat two G7 countries (Italy and the UK) in download speeds while ranking dead last in the group as far as the video experience is concerned. Overall, the US sits in the 25th spot out of 100 countries in the download speed experience chart, which is a little better than the nation’s abysmal video performance.

    On the other hand, the US continues to shine when it comes to 4G availability (which is not the same as coverage, mind you), with a remarkable 96.1 percent score that’s only surpassed by Japan and South Korea. At least in theory, that should allow the nation’s largest wireless service providers to deploy a 5G signal faster than carriers in many other countries. Unfortunately, that’s not enough to also guarantee remarkable nationwide speeds… yet.

    Indosat Ooredoo Reports Revenue Growth of 8% for Q1 2020 Year-on-Year

    President Director and CEO Indosat Ooredoo, Ahmad Al-Neama, said, “Building on the growth momentum from 2019, Indosat Ooredoo has delivered a strong performance in Q1’20. We are on track with our 3 years’ turnaround plan and see positive momentum continuing in the coming quarters. We all are facing unprecedented challenges and Indosat Ooredoo has been taking proactive & progressive steps to ensure that we support our employees, customers, and community in this challenging situation. We were amongst the first to implement virtual ways of working for our employees to ensure their health and safety. We have accelerated our network rollout plan to make sure that people can stay connected during these times. Steps have been taken to support business continuity for enterprise customer and Indosat Ooredoo continues to support government initiatives in these tough times. Indosat Ooredoo remains committed to accelerating Indonesia’ digital economy agenda and will continue to support to navigate our country through this pandemic.”

    Revenues of IDR6,523.1 billion were recorded for 1Q 2020, an increase of IDR476.9 billion or 7.9% higher compared to 1Q 2019. Indosat Ooredoo’s Cellular, MIDI, and Fixed Telecommunication business each contributed 82%, 15%, and 3% respectively to the consolidated operating revenues for the period ended 31 March 2020. Indosat Ooredoo recorded net loss of IDR605.6 billion, increased by IDR313.1 billion over net loss recorded in 1Q 2019 primarily driven by one-off impact of organization rightsizing and loss on foreign exchange.

    The Company operated 133,186 BTSs as of 31 March 2020, adding 51,680 BTSs compared to last year. To date, the Company has operated 52,174 4G BTS.

    Once again, ZTE is in trouble with the U.S.

    Before Huawei was banned from its U.S. supply chain last May, fellow Chinese manufacturer ZTE was blocked from its state-side supply chain in 2018. While Huawei was able to thrive despite its placement on the U.S. Commerce Department’s entity list, ZTE almost went out of business. Surprisingly, a tweet from President Donald Trump set the wheels in motion for a settlement that ultimately saved the company.
    But ZTE is once again in the Trump administration’s crosshairs. The smartphone and networking equipment manufacturer is being investigated for allegedly bribing foreign officials to help its global operations. The Justice Department has not revealed any information about the investigation. In 2016, the Commerce Department fined ZTE $1.19 billion for selling goods and services to Iran and North Korea despite U.S. trade sanctions against both countries.
    As part of the punishment, ZTE was banned from its U.S. supply chain for seven years; the Commerce Department suspended the ban as long as the manufacturer was following all of the penalties placed on it by the U.S. government. But once the Trump administration realized that ZTE was paying bonuses to some employees in violation of that agreement, the supply chain ban was initiated in April 2018 running through March 2025.
    Unlike Huawei, which rode a wave of Chinese patriotism and still managed to deliver approximately 240 million handsets last year (second behind Samsung and ahead of Apple), ZTE does not design its own chips and did not prepare for a ban as Huawei had done by stockpiling chips. ZTE, which was the fourth-largest smartphone manufacturer in the U.S. prior to the 2018 ban, was running into trouble. But out of nowhere, President Trump disseminated a tweet expressing concern for the jobs being lost in China because of the supply chain ban. Trump wrote that he had instructed the Commerce Department to reach a deal with ZTE. Weeks later, a deal was made. ZTE paid the U.S. $1 billion and put $400 million into an escrow account in case it committed any illegal acts in the future (like the new charges). The Chinese manufacturer also agreed to overhaul its Board of Directors and replace its executive team. A compliance team from the U.S. was placed inside the company.
    ZTE was never able to regain its position as a top smartphone vendor in the states. Motorola took over its spot as the fourth most popular brand in the U.S. and that continues. The U.S. still considers ZTE to be a national security threat. Back in November, the FCC voted to block the Universal Service Fund (USF) from purchasing networking equipment from ZTE and Huawei. The $8.5 billion fund is managed by the regulatory agency and is funded through a fee tacked on to consumers’ wireless bills. The USF is charged with helping rural carriers provide internet service to rural Americans. Many of these operators used Huawei and ZTE gear for their 3G and 4G networks.
    The FCC and the U.S. government want these rural operators to remove any Huawei and ZTE equipment that is embedded in their networks. The FCC has already estimated that this will cost nearly $2 billion to accomplish over a two-year period. Congress has approved a resolution offering rural carriers $1 billion to remove this gear from their networks. Both Huawei and ZTE are considered national security threats because of their ties to the communist Chinese government. U.S. lawmakers are concerned that the two companies place backdoors in their equipment that gather intelligence and send it to Beijing. ZTE and Huawei have repeatedly denied these allegations.

    Huawei lawsuit against ‘unconstitutional’ ban in the US is thrown out

    A judge has ruled against a lawsuit filed by Huawei in the US relating to a ban on government personnel using the company’s devices.

    Huawei filed the lawsuit on the basis that the ban was “unconstitutional” back in 2018. Since then, Huawei has faced increased US-led scrutiny globally over claims the company is controlled by Beijing – an allegation the company denies.

    US District Court Judge Amos Mazzant ruled that Congress has the right to ban federal agencies from using equipment manufactured by specific firms.

    In a 57-page ruling on Tuesday, Mazzant wrote: “Contracting with the federal government is a privilege, not a constitutionally guaranteed right—at least not as far as this court is aware.”

    Huawei is now considering its options and said in a statement the “approach taken by the US Government in the 2019 NDAA provides a false sense of protection while undermining Huawei’s constitutional rights.”

    Earlier this month, the Department of Justice charged Huawei and its subsidiaries with racketeering and conspiracy to steal trade secrets.

    Last week, a bipartisan US delegation voiced their concerns about Huawei during this year’s Munich Security Conference.

    Secretary of State Mike Pompeo claimed that Huawei, and other firms backed by Beijing, are “trojan horses for Chinese intelligence”. Meanwhile, Defense Secretary Mark Esper said China is conducting a “nefarious strategy” through companies like Huawei.

    From the other side of the House, Republican Speaker Nancy Pelosi said the use of Chinese telecoms equipment would be “choosing autocracy over democracy” and “putting the state police in the pocket of every consumer in these countries”.

    February is typically a great month for those in telecoms as it’s a time when everyone convenes at MWC in Barcelona to show off their latest technologies, make deals, and celebrate the industry. Of course, this year’s MWC has been canceled over fears about the spread of the deadly coronavirus.

    The best recent news for Huawei arrived last month when the UK government announced it will be allowing the company to have a “limited role” in national 5G networks following a comprehensive security review.

    Shocking AGR debts could spell doom for Vodafone Idea

    Following a Supreme Court ruling made last week, India’s Vodafone Idea could be facing potential bankruptcy for failing to pay billions in outstanding government fees in the next few days.

    Vodafone Idea, the brainchild of a collaboration between Britain’s Vodafone Group Plc and India’s Idea Cellular has been hit the hardest by the court’s order that telcos would need to clear their AGR fees; a ruling made last October which resulted in unpaid debts for operators going back a few years.

    Vodafone Idea has stated that it is unable to pay the $3.9 billion owed but is assessing the amount and is hoping for a timeline extension to keep their business afloat.

    Additionally, the multi-billion-dollar debt incurred by the telco could put a dampener on India’s economy and reputation as an investment hub for multinationals, unless business continuation was secured.

    The company announced, “As disclosed in the company’s financial statements for the quarter ending December 31, 2019, the company’s ability to continue as a going the concern is essentially dependent on a positive outcome of the application for modification of the Supplementary Order.”

    An anonymous spokesperson for Vodafone Idea said, “”They have been beaten down by the environment here. We’re sending investors a very negative signal – it says the trust factor between the government and the industry doesn’t exist.”

    Since news of the ailing telco broke, analysts have already begun to predict the growth of Bharti Airtel’s and Reliance Jio’s opex and capex levels if Vodafone Idea were to shut down permanently.

    Huawei Lawyers Accuse U.S. for Overlooking HSBC Misconduct

    Huawei’s legal representatives claim that U.S. authorities had knowledge of the bank’s violations against Iran sanctions but chose not to pursue the matter.

    In exchange, HSBC allegedly cooperated to support the American federal prosecutor’s case against the Chinese telecom tech giant.

    The government agreed to overlook HSBC’s continued misconduct, electing not to punish the bank, prosecute its executives or even extend the monitorship,» according to a report citing a letter filed by Huawei’s lawyers. «[In return], HSBC agreed to cooperate with the government’s efforts to depict Huawei as the mastermind of HSBC’s sanctions violations and supply witnesses to the government’s stalled investigation of Huawei.»

    This is the latest development in the legal battle involving allegations against Huawei of bank fraud and Iran sanction violations with more charges coming later this month. In an indictment unsealed last year, Huawei’s chief financial officer Meng Wanzhou – currently fighting extradition from Canada to the U.S. – was accused of defrauding banks by misrepresenting the smartphone maker’s relationship with Skycom Tech Co Ltd, a suspected front company in Iran.

    The timing couldn’t be worse for HSBC’s interim chief executive Noel Quinn who is not only fighting to regain shareholder confidence after 2019 profits plummeted but also for his job, as the bank has yet to name a permanent chief.

    Apple’s chip supplier sees strong demand for 5G phones

    Despite the current coronavirus pandemic, trade wars, and uncertain economic times ahead, the world’s largest independent foundry sees strong growth in the near future. Taiwan Semiconductor Manufacturing Company (TSMC) is sinking billions more into its chip manufacturing business. Last week, the firm’s board of directors announced that it was going to budget $6.74 billion to build more fabrication facilities and increase its production capacity.
    Last month, the company said that it planned on spending between $14 billion and $15 billion for capital expenditures this year up from the $10 billion-$11 billion it spent last year. The 2020 spending includes $2.5 billion for its 5nm process chips and $1.5 billion for its 7nm chips. Let’s back up a bit. What TSMC does is manufacture chips for companies that design their own components but don’t have the facilities to actually produce them. That includes some of your giant tech companies like Apple, Qualcomm, Huawei, and others. Last week, TSMC said that the coronavirus has not led to any reduction in orders from its customers.
    The process node refers to the number of transistors that can fit into a dense area like the inside of an integrated circuit. The lower the number, the larger the number of transistors inside a chip. That is important because as more transistors are placed inside an IC, the more powerful and energy-efficient it is. For example, Apple’s current A13 Bionic SoC containing 8.5 billion transistors is manufactured using TSMC’s enhanced 7nm process.
    Starting in the middle of this year, the company will begin producing 5nm chips and the Apple A14 Bionic will reportedly be packed with 15 billion transistors making it more powerful and energy-efficient than the A13 Bionic. This means that Apple could have a huge performance lead over most Android phones when it releases the 2020 iPhone models later this year. That’s because the Qualcomm Snapdragon 865 Mobile Platform, the chip that will power most flagship Android phones in 2020, is manufactured by TSMC using its 7nm process node. The only Android phones that could match the 2020 iPhone’s performance this year could be the Huawei Mate 40 line. That’s because Huawei’s 5nm flagship chipset is due to roll off of TSMC’s assembly line later this year.
    Speaking of the A13 Bionic, Apple recently said to increase the production of the chip due to higher than expected demand for the iPhone 11 series. Additionally, the upcoming iPhone 9, due to be introduced next month, will employ the A13 Bionic chip. Reliable TF International analyst Ming-Chi Kuo believes that Apple could sell as many as 30 million iPhone 9 units this year and each one will be powered by the A13 Bionic chip. With a price rumored to start at $399 and up, the iPhone 9 will look just like the iPhone 8 but will sport the more powerful chip and include a 50% hike in memory from 2GB to 3GB of RAM.
    As for the A14 Bionic, TSMC sees strong demand for the new 5G iPhone models that will be powered by this SoC. The latest rumor has Apple releasing four iPhone models this year including the iPhone 12 (5.4-inch screen, dual cameras), iPhone 12 Plus (6.1-inch screen, dual cameras), iPhone 12 Pro (6.1-inch screen, triple cameras) and the iPhone 12 Pro Max (6.7-inch screen, triple cameras). All four will be equipped with the TSMC built Snapdragon X55 5G modem chip which supports both sub-6GHz and mmWave 5G spectrum. That means the new iPhones will be compatible with the 5G signals disseminated by all four major U.S. wireless carriers.
    Last year, the semiconductor industry had its worst year since the dot com collapse of 2001 with revenue declining 12% on an annual basis to $412 billion. But TSMC’s decision to throw billions into new production facilities indicates that at least one of the industry’s leading firms is confident that the business is turning around.

    Viettel used fake accounts to discredit rivals

    Facebook has removed a network of accounts and pages linked to Vietnamese telecom giant Viettel for allegedly using disinformation tactics to discredit rivals.

    The social network behemoth said Wednesday it had removed 13 accounts and 10 pages linked to Vietnam’s biggest telecom provider Viettel and its Myanmar venture Mytel for “violating” its “policy against coordinated inauthentic behavior”.

    The move marks the first time Facebook has taken action against businesses for directly using disinformation against competitors.

    Facebook said the individuals behind the network used fake accounts to manage pages posing as independent telecom consumer news hubs. They posed as customers to criticize their rivals, it stated in a release.

    “The page admins and account owners typically shared content in English and Burmese about alleged business failures and planned market exit of some service providers in Myanmar and their alleged fraudulent activity against their customers.”

    The world’s largest social media platform also noted that although the people behind these activities, which originated from Myanmar and Vietnam, attempted to conceal their identities and coordination, its investigation found links to Mytel in Myanmar and Viettel in Vietnam.

    Viettel owns a 49 percent stake in Mytel.

    The controversial pages have around 256,600 followers, and admins have paid around $1.15 million for ads on Facebook in U.S. dollars and Vietnamese dong, it added.

    Military-run Viettel said in a statement Friday that as a company with a presence in 11 countries, it always complies with the laws and business ethics in each market.

    The company is verifying the allegation and is willing to cooperate with Facebook. It will punish anyone guilty of misconduct, Viettel said.

    The company added it supports Facebook’s efforts to clean up the social network environment and expects the latter to function in a cooperative manner to avoid making unilateral allegations.

    Viettel’s revenue last year rose 7.5 percent year-on-year to $251 trillion ($10.78 billion), accounting for 50 percent of Vietnam’s telecom revenues. The company eyes to commercially launch 5G services in June using its own equipment.
